Q » What are the key performance indicators for community composting in informal settlements?

A » Key performance indicators for community composting in informal settlements include the volume of waste diverted from landfills, the number of active participants, improvements in local soil quality, the rate of compost production, community engagement levels, and educational outreach success. Monitoring these indicators can help assess the program's environmental impact, sustainability, and community benefits, guiding further development and optimization of composting initiatives.

A »Key performance indicators for community composting in informal settlements include waste diversion rates, community participation levels, compost quality, and reduction in landfill contributions. Monitoring operational efficiency, such as time and cost savings, and evaluating educational outreach success can also provide valuable insights. Additionally, assessing environmental benefits like improved soil health and reduced greenhouse gas emissions can further gauge the program's impact.

A »Key performance indicators for community composting in informal settlements include the volume of organic waste diverted from landfills, participation rates, the quality of the compost produced, and community engagement levels. Additionally, measuring the economic impact, such as cost savings on waste management and potential income from compost sales, can provide valuable insights into the program's success. Regular feedback and adaptation based on these metrics can enhance sustainability and community benefits.
